Revise homepage

CiviCRM homepage is the most visit page on the site and represents a first impression to new users of CiviCRM. Critiques of the current homepage have been that it is presenting too much information, that it's unclear, that much of the information is irrelevant to the target segment (new users), that it's difficult to navigate from, and that it's trying to be too much for too many segments. The most recent consideration was to swap out the features page for the homepage.

The homepage largely targets new users that likely are seeking a solution to a problem (i.e. they're in pain and want to know if CiviCRM can help them). The homepage should seek to answer:

  • What is CiviCRM?
  • Can CiviCRM do x, y and z?

Some stats

Past 12 months

Metric All Users New Users
Site users 182,007 179,101
Sessions 361,214 180,495
Pageviews 151,603 106,962
Unique pageviews 128,501 90,528
Avg. time on page 1:13 1:15
Bounce rate 39.08% 41.17%
